A couple of names not mentioned much that should be considered in the 2nd round
Payton Pritchard - PG from Oregon
This guy is a fiery competitor and a winner. He can shoot the rock, and makes plays for teammates. This guy can lead the 2nd unit with potential to do more. If he is there at 32 I hooe we consider him.
Cassius Stanley -SG/SF from Duke
I brought him up one time a while back with just a few responses. He is the most athletic player in this draft, and shot over 40% from beyond the arc as a freshman last year. He has some flaws in his ball handling and creating for others, but the kid is 19 with plenty of time to develop. You cannot teach his athleticism, and it comes with a good jump shot. If there at 32 I hope we consider him.
Mason Jones - SG from Arkanasas
Kid can score! Has a nice jump shot, and is good at drawing contact to get to the free throw line. Has a nice step back, and side step jumper off the dribble. His drawback is that he is not very athletic. I see him as a s over off the bench, if he is there at 56 I hope we consider him.

Bulls Offer Wendell Carter, No. 4 To Warriors For No. 2
The Golden State Warriors are considering whether to accept an offer from the Chicago Bulls of the No. 4 pick and Wendell Carter Jr. for the No. 2 overall pick, sources tell Kevin O'Connor of The Ringer.
Sources believe the Bulls would select James Wiseman if the move up. If the Bulls stay at No. 4, it is believed they will decide between Deni Avdija and Patrick Williams.
It is unclear who the Warriors would target at No. 4.
Interesting it says the Bulls would make the move to land Wiseman. I thought they would target Ball leaving Wiseman for us.
